Dubai: The United States Central Command (CENTCOM) has announced that three American F-15E 'Strike Eagle' fighter jets were destroyed after being accidentally fired upon by Kuwaiti air defense forces.
"All six crew members (two per aircraft) ejected safely and have been recovered without injuries. Kuwait has confirmed the incident. We are grateful for the support provided by the Kuwaiti defense forces in the current military operations," CENTCOM said in a statement. Kuwait had earlier reported that several US military aircraft had crashed.
Visuals of an F-15E spiraling down from the sky with flames erupting from its rear are circulating widely on social media. The footage clearly shows the pilots ejecting as the aircraft plunges downward.
Escalating Conflict in West Asia
War has intensified in West Asia following missile strikes launched by the United States and Israel against military installations in Iran on Saturday. In retaliation, Iran carried out heavy attacks using missiles and drones targeting Tel Aviv and American military bases across the region.
Key Developments:
Death of Supreme Leader: Iran’s Supreme Leader,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, was killed on the first day of the war.
Retaliation: On Monday morning, massive explosions were heard across major cities in the Gulf region. Military observers have expressed surprise at the scale of Iran’s counter-offensive.
Jerusalem Blasts: AFP reports that explosions were also heard in Jerusalem.
Energy Crisis: Saudi Arabia’s primary oil refinery, Ras Tanura, was temporarily shut down following an Iranian drone strike, raising fears of a major global oil market crisis.
Hezbollah Involvement: The conflict has worsened over the last 72 hours as the Iran-backed group Hezbollah joined the fray.
Impact on Civilian Life
The war has severely disrupted civilian life across the region.
Dubai Airport: One of the world’s busiest airports in Dubai was forced to close for several hours.
Civilian Hits: An Iranian missile reportedly struck a luxury hotel in Dubai.
Minab Tragedy: Reports indicate that a US-Israeli missile hit a school in the Iranian town of Minab, killing over 160 people, including children.
